Eye of the Pangolin is the story of two men on a mission to get all four species of African pangolin on camera for the very first time. As they travel the continent to learn more about those caring for and studying pangolins they are captivated by these strange, secretive creatures and document the race to save them from being poached to extinction. The film was released Endangered Species Day in May 2019 and our goal is to make it the most watched wildlife documentary ever. Therefore we've made it freely available as an open source documentary, accessible for viewing by millions of people around the world via YouTube, through educational establishments and at screenings supported by international conservation organisations everywhere.
